Billionaire real estate magnate Ng Lap Seng, who is accused of bribing United Nations officials to get a convention center built in Macau, withdrew his request for a speedy trial on Monday, but indicated a request to sever his case from others charged in the alleged scheme will be forthcoming.

An attorney for former U.N. General Assembly President John Ashe told a New York federal judge Thursday his client has diplomatic immunity from prosecution of the government's claims that he was part of a $1.3 million bribery scheme involving a billionaire developer.

Real estate magnate Ng Lap Seng, accused of bribing United Nations officials to get a convention center built in Macau, was back in Manhattan federal court Thursday after prosecutors flagged requests to return to China from family members who have co-signed the billionaire's $50 million bond.

Bribery suspect Jeff C. Yin, who is accused of facilitating payments to United Nations officials on behalf of a Chinese real estate billionaire, won a $2 million bail package Thursday, but his monthlong custody stint won't end until he posts $1 million in security partially funded by his mother's California home.
